The ABLETON/Push2 is a controller that enables smooth music creation using Ableton Live.

Ableton Push 2 and Live work seamlessly together, offering the benefits of both hands-on hardware for creating music from scratch and full-featured software for refining and finishing your tracks.

■Features: Push 2 and Live work seamlessly together, allowing you to create beats, play notes and chords, process samples, and build song structures—all without looking at your computer screen.

Browse, preview, and load sounds for beat creation, and access Live's vast drum library. Manipulate beats live with 64 velocity-sensitive pads, and adjust sounds and kits while playing with the touch-sensitive endless encoder.

The pads are pitch-responsive and offer a streamlined layout that encourages a fresh approach to melody and harmony. A wide range of controls are easily accessible, and patterns can be played back using the same fingerings in any key. Keys and scales can be selected with a button touch, and pitch bend and modulation can be controlled using the Push touch slider.

You can also step-sequence notes and chords. Use the pads to input notes, make precise timing changes, create variations, and adjust note length and velocity. Furthermore, you can step-sequence automation. Record parameter values ​​for each step to create parameter changes locked to specific notes within a loop.

In Slicing Mode, you can instantly chop up long samples and play each slice on different pads. This is ideal for rearranging loops on the fly or creating drum kits from recorded grooves. Classic Mode transforms melodic samples into playable tonal instruments. You can use encoders to define the start and end positions, as well as the attack, delay, sustain, and release of each.

■Main Features

• Hardware instrument for hands-on control of Ableton Live 9.5 and above • Playback and step sequencing of beats, notes, chords, and automation • New sampling workflow: slice, play, and manipulate samples from Push 2 • Large multi-color display that shows necessary information as needed • 64 backlit sensitive pads
• Eight touch-sensitive encoders to control the mixer, devices, and instruments, and navigate the Live browser. • Clip launch mode for convenient live performance and arrangement recording. • Scale mode offers a unique approach to playing notes and chords.

■Specifications: Dimensions: W 378mm x D 304mm x H 26mm (Main unit + encoder: 42mm)
Weight: 2710g
